About the Role:

Enova is currently searching for an ambitious Senior Manager to join our Finance team.  In this role, you will be responsible for forecasting Enova’s balance sheet and interest expense, overseeing Enova’s unit economics framework, and supporting Corporate Development efforts.  The ideal candidate will be a skillful leader with a deep understanding of financial management principles, knowledge of asset-liability management principles and demonstrated success in a high-growth, dynamic and fast-paced environment who will be expected to partner across the organization at all levels to drive strategic growth and shareholder value, optimize balance sheet structure, and own key strategic projects and analyses. This position will report to the Director of FP&A. 

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and analyze short and long-term balance sheet and interest expense forecasts through collaboration with Treasury and other key stakeholders
  • Evolve Enova’s asset-liability capabilities, particularly liquidity risk management and interest rate risk management
  • Drive profitable company growth by owning and facilitating execution across the organization of unit economics and return on invested capital analysis
  • Collaborate with Capital Markets, Corporate Development, external advisors, and business unit leadership to evaluate financing options and the strategic and financial impacts of acquisitions and new initiatives
  • Facilitate strategic and tactical decision making by developing high-impact analyses assessing potential portfolio adjustments, new product and market opportunities, and relevant industry trends to support prioritization and optimization of capital investment 
  • Partner with department heads to pursue optimal cost structure through close evaluation of costs necessary to support organizational goals
  • Author and deliver impactful presentations, distilling complex ideas and opportunities into actionable insights including materials to communicate company achievements, strategy, and outlook to internal and external stakeholders 
  • Manage and mentor a team of analysts through a culture of continuous improvement, innovation, and professional development

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or other related field (MBA, CFA or CPA a plus)
  • 7+ years in company finance, corporate banking, investment banking, public accounting, or consulting
  • Advanced Excel skills and integrated financial statement modeling knowledge
  • Possesses strong critical thinking skills in preparing and communicating meaningful and insightful analysis
  • Ability to influence successfully at all levels of the organization, synthesizing insights and conclusions into organized and impactful communications to senior management
  • Demonstrates responsibility, accountability, and follow through when working on projects, even under ambiguous circumstances
  • Capable of cooperating with cross-functional teams, transforming complicated issues into structured plans and actionable steps
  • Helpful but not required:
    • Exposure to the lending or broader financial services industries
    • Certification or progress toward CPA, CFA or MBA
    • Systems knowledge - ERP (Workday), FP&A modeling tools/databases, CPM software (MicroStrategy)

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
